The Patient Care Coordinator position at Optum is a vital front-line role that ensures the smooth functioning of the provider’s practice. Positioned as the initial point of contact, the coordinator manages inquiries from patients and visitors, organizes daily activities, and supports clinical and administrative operations. This role requires someone who exhibits empathy, efficiency, and professionalism while performing tasks such as scheduling appointments, verifying insurance information, documenting patient data in the Electronic Health Record system (EPIC), and adhering to established policies and Lean processes. The Patient Care Coordinator works closely with the multidisciplinary care team to support the organization’s mission and help meet financial, clinical, and service goals.
This full-time position involves a standard 40-hour workweek from Monday to Friday, typically between 8:00 am and 5:00 pm, with flexibility on clinic days to stay later as needed. The Seattle-based role requires an individual comfortable working in a fast-paced healthcare environment who can prioritize multiple responsibilities while maintaining a courteous and helpful demeanor. The Patient Care Coordinator is responsible for maintaining patient confidentiality, complying with HIPAA and OSHA regulations, and contributing to a positive team environment. Job Duties
- Exhibits empathy, courtesy, competence, efficiency, and care
- schedules appointments and procedures following standard guidelines
- uses multiple computer and phone systems to fulfill patient needs over the phone
- verifies patient information while documenting in the Electronic Health Record (EPIC)
- advises patients of their responsibilities regarding insurance and referral information
- greets customers into the practice and provides instructions or directions as necessary over the phone
- schedules and coordinates all patient appointments as directed
- prepares all documentation and records accurately as directed for patient care
- meets or exceeds performance measures set by Practice Management
- follows established policies and procedures
- participates and contributes to a team-based environment
- maintains a team-supportive attendance record
- obtains updated patient information including insurance details
- performs insurance verification on the date of service
- schedules procedures in an organized and efficient manner
- demonstrates knowledge of medical terminology, procedures, and requirements
- obtains authorizations for medical procedures
- assists coworkers as needed to ensure smooth office operations and excellent service
- maintains patient confidentiality and respects patients and staff
- obtains patient signatures for required documents
- files and maintains medical records
- answers incoming and outgoing calls promptly and courteously
- performs referral documentation accurately
- schedules specialist and follow-up appointments promptly
- adheres to Optum employee policies
- works cohesively with fellow employees to achieve team goals
- participates in multidisciplinary care planning
- ensures continuity of care through scheduling and tracking systems
- provides effective communication to patients, families, and healthcare professionals through documentation and conferences
- complies with administrative policies to ensure care quality
- demonstrates precision and efficiency in scanning and managing documents
- keeps abreast of current medical requirements and compliance with HIPAA and OSHA
